How to Be Database Specialist - Job Description, Skills, and Interview Questions

A Database Specialist is an IT professional who specializes in the design, implementation, and maintenance of databases. This role is essential in any organization that relies on data to inform strategic planning, as well as daily operations. As a Database Specialist, one must be highly knowledgeable in database management systems, data modeling and analysis, data security, and more.

As a result of this expertise, an effective Database Specialist can ensure the accuracy and reliability of data, while also optimizing the speed and efficiency of data operations. Furthermore, proper Database Specialist management can lead to increased organizational productivity, improved customer satisfaction, and ultimately higher profits.

Steps How to Become

  1. Obtain a Bachelor's Degree. To become a database specialist, you must first earn a bachelor's degree in computer science, computer engineering, software engineering, information technology, or a related field. This type of degree program typically includes courses in database design, database administration, database management systems, data modeling, and other related topics.
  2. Get Certified. Obtaining certification is an important step for prospective database specialists. Certification programs are offered through vendors such as Microsoft and Oracle and provide recognition of your expertise in database management and analysis.
  3. Gain Experience. After obtaining a degree and certification, you should seek out internships or entry-level positions in the database field to gain experience. Working with a team of experienced database professionals can help you learn the ins and outs of working with databases in a real-world setting.
  4. Stay Up-to-Date. Database technology is constantly evolving, so it's important for database specialists to stay up-to-date on the latest trends and technologies. Participate in professional organizations, attend conferences and seminars, and take classes to stay on top of the changes in the database field.
  5. Consider Specialization. There are many areas of specialization within the database field, including data warehousing, data mining, database security, and more. By specializing in one or more of these areas, you can further increase your value as a database specialist.

In order to become a successful Database Specialist, one must possess strong technical and analytical skills. This includes a deep knowledge of software, databases, data structures, and algorithms. It is also essential to have a good understanding of programming languages such as SQL, Python, and Java.

Furthermore, one needs to be able to communicate complex concepts and ideas in a clear and structured manner. Finally, it is important to be familiar with the latest trends in the field, such as cloud computing, big data, and artificial intelligence. All of these skills require dedication, hard work, and continuous learning in order to stay up-to-date and remain successful in the field.

As a result, those who are highly skilled and qualified will be most likely to thrive as Database Specialists.

You may want to check Project Management Specialist, Financial Planning Specialist, and Technical Writing Specialist for alternative.

Job Description

  1. Database Administrator: Responsible for the design, implementation, maintenance and security of a company's databases. This includes developing back-up and recovery plans, setting up database security, optimizing database performance and managing database access.
  2. Data Analyst: Responsible for collecting, analyzing, and interpreting data to identify trends and patterns that can be used to inform decisions and strategies.
  3. Database Developer: Responsible for developing, implementing, and maintaining databases that support applications and business operations. They also design and develop database queries, stored procedures, and triggers.
  4. Database Architect: Responsible for the design and implementation of an organization's database system. They create data models, coordinate database design efforts, and ensure that database designs are consistent with the organization's standards and objectives.
  5. Database Manager: Responsible for overseeing the development, implementation, and maintenance of databases. They are also responsible for setting up database security protocols, ensuring data integrity, and providing support to users.

Skills and Competencies to Have

  1. Knowledge of database systems and architectures
  2. Ability to design and develop databases
  3. Expertise in writing and optimizing SQL queries
  4. Proficiency in database administration and maintenance
  5. Knowledge of data modeling and ETL processes
  6. Ability to troubleshoot and resolve database issues
  7. Understanding of database security best practices
  8. Ability to analyze and interpret data
  9. Familiarity with NoSQL and Big Data technologies
  10. Experience with database performance tuning and optimization

Having a comprehensive understanding of database systems is essential for any database specialist. This knowledge includes understanding the different types of databases, their structures and how to use them for data storage, retrieval, manipulation and analysis. In addition, database specialists need to have a solid understanding of query languages such as SQL, T-SQL, PL/SQL and other related tools.

Without this technical knowledge, database specialists are unable to create effective databases and execute queries on them. Furthermore, they must have strong problem-solving skills to be able to troubleshoot any issues that arise when dealing with databases. Finally, they must have excellent communication and organizational skills to be able to work effectively with other IT professionals and clients.

Having these skills is essential for database specialists to be successful in their role.

Software Development Specialist, Cybersecurity Specialist, and Network Specialist are related jobs you may like.

Frequent Interview Questions

  • What database platforms are you most familiar with?
  • What experience do you have writing complex SQL queries?
  • What strategies do you use for database normalization?
  • How do you plan and manage database backups?
  • How do you troubleshoot and diagnose database performance issues?
  • How do you ensure database security and integrity?
  • What is your experience with database optimization techniques?
  • How do you keep up to date with database technologies?
  • What is your experience with database replication and clustering?
  • How do you handle data migration tasks between different databases?

Common Tools in Industry

  1. SQL Server. A relational database management system developed by Microsoft that is used to store and manage data. (Example: Microsoft SQL Server)
  2. MongoDB. A document-oriented NoSQL database that is used to store data in flexible, JSON-like documents. (Example: MongoDB Atlas)
  3. Oracle Database. An enterprise-level relational database management system developed by Oracle Corporation. (Example: Oracle Database 12c)
  4. PostgreSQL. An open source object-relational database management system that is used for managing data. (Example: PostgreSQL)
  5. MySQL. An open source relational database management system developed by Oracle Corporation. (Example: MySQL Workbench)
  6. Redis. An in-memory data structure store used as a distributed key-value database, cache and message broker. (Example: Redis Enterprise)
  7. Cassandra. A distributed NoSQL database system designed to handle large amounts of data across many nodes. (Example: Apache Cassandra)
  8. Elasticsearch. An open source search and analytics engine used for full text search and log analytics. (Example: Elasticsearch)

Professional Organizations to Know

  1. International Association of Database Professionals (IADP)
  2. Association for Computing Machinery (ACM)
  3. Oracle User Group (OUG)
  4. Microsoft Certified Database Administrator (MCDA)
  5. Database Professionals Association (DPA)
  6. American Database Association (ADA)
  7. Open Database Alliance (ODA)
  8. MySQL User Group (MUG)
  9. International Federation for Information Processing (IFIP)
  10. Database Administration and Automation Association (DAAA)

We also have Graphic Design Specialist, Help Desk Support Specialist, and Accounting Specialist jobs reports.

Common Important Terms

  1. Database Management System (DBMS). A software application that is used by organizations to manage their databases. It provides a way to store and access data, as well as manipulate and control the data.
  2. Database Model. A design or framework used to organize data in a database. It consists of tables, fields, relationships, and other objects.
  3. Structured Query Language (SQL). A programming language used to manipulate and access data stored in a database.
  4. Normalization. A process used to reduce the complexity of a database by eliminating redundant data and improving the structure of the data.
  5. Indexing. A way of organizing large amounts of data in order to quickly retrieve specific information.
  6. Data Modeling. The process of creating visual representations of data structures for use in a database.
  7. Data Warehousing. The process of collecting and organizing large amounts of data from different sources into one centralized repository for use in analysis and reporting.
  8. Replication. The process of copying data from one database to another, usually for redundancy and improved performance.

Frequently Asked Questions

What is a Database Specialist?

A Database Specialist is a professional who specializes in the design, development, and maintenance of databases. They are responsible for ensuring data integrity, creating database structures, and improving database systems.

What skills are needed to be a Database Specialist?

Database Specialists need to have strong knowledge of database management systems, such as Structured Query Language (SQL), Oracle, and Microsoft SQL Server. They should also be proficient in data analysis, data modeling, and database design. Additionally, they need to be familiar with security protocols and compliance requirements.

What is the job outlook for Database Specialists?

According to the Bureau of Labor Statistics, job growth for Database Specialists is expected to increase by 11% from 2018 to 2028. This growth rate is faster than the average for all occupations.

What is the median salary for Database Specialists?

The median salary for Database Specialists is $90,070 per year as of May 2019. Salaries can vary depending on experience and location.

What type of degree do you need to become a Database Specialist?

To become a Database Specialist, you typically need a bachelor's degree in computer science, software engineering, or a related field. Additionally, employers may require certifications in specific database technologies.

Web Resources

Author Photo
Reviewed & Published by Albert
Submitted by our contributor
Specialist Category